impression
The German word for impression is 'Eindruck'. It is used to express the effect, influence, or impact that something has on someone. For example, 'Er machte einen guten Eindruck auf mich' means 'He made a good impression on me'. The word 'Eindruck' can also refer to a mental image or concept, as in 'Mein erster Eindruck von ihm war positiv' which means 'My first impression of him was positive'.
